Pracodawca zakończył zbieranie zgłoszeń na tę ofertę

Senior Python Web Scraping Developer

BCF Software Sp. z o.o.

  • Company location


    Wrocław, Lower Silesia
  • Work location

    Poland (remote work)

  • offer expired 3 months ago
  • B2B contract
  • full-time
  • senior specialist (Senior)
  • full office work, home office work, hybrid work
  • remote recruitment

Technologies we use


  • HTML

  • CSS

  • JavaScript

  • Git

Your responsibilities

  • Design and develop advanced web scraping scripts using Python programming language.

  • Utilize libraries like BeautifulSoup and urllib to extract data from web pages.

  • Analyze complex data schemas and develop strategies to extract relevant information.

  • Collaborate with cross-functional teams to identify data requirements and develop scraping solutions.

  • Optimize scraping scripts for performance and reliability.

  • Conduct quality assurance checks on scraped data to ensure accuracy and completeness.

  • Troubleshoot and resolve any issues or errors that arise during the scraping process.

  • Provide guidance and mentorship to junior developers.

  • Stay up-to-date with the latest web scraping techniques and technologies.

Our requirements

  • Proficiency in Python programming language.

  • Understanding of data schemas and the ability to navigate through complex structures.

  • Experience with web scraping using libraries like BeautifulSoup and urllib.

  • Familiarity with HTML, CSS, and JavaScript for web page analysis.

  • Knowledge of version control systems, such as Git.

  • Experience with collaborative coding practices and working in a team environment.

  • Strong problem-solving skills and attention to detail.

  • Excellent communication and teamwork abilities.

  • Ability to work independently and handle multiple tasks simultaneously.

  • Experience with data analysis and manipulation.

  • Familiarity with data storage and retrieval technologies, such as databases or APIs.

  • Knowledge of web technologies and protocols (HTTP, AJAX, etc.).

  • Understanding of web page structure and how different elements interact.

  • Proficiency in data cleaning and preprocessing techniques.

  • Familiarity with data visualization tools and techniques.

  • Knowledge of statistical analysis and data modeling.

  • Strong analytical and critical thinking skills.

  • Ability to troubleshoot and resolve issues or errors during the scraping process.

  • Continuous learning mindset and staying updated with the latest web scraping techniques and technologies.

What we offer

  • Competitive compensation.

  • Co-financing of a MultiSport card.

  • Co-financing of LUXMED medical care package.

  • Life insurance.

  • Parties – excellent ones.

  • English classes.

  • Flexible working hours.

  • Referral bonus.

  • Limitless – we don’t have a rigid raise program.

  • Equality and good atmosphere / albo  (start-up atmosphere).


  • sharing the costs of sports activities

  • private medical care

  • life insurance

  • remote work opportunities

  • flexible working time

  • integration events

  • christmas gifts

  • lekcje angielskiego

We are seeking an experienced and highly skilled Senior Python Web Scraping Developer to lead our web scraping initiatives. The candidate should have an expert-level proficiency in Python programming and a deep understanding of data schemas and web page structures. The successful candidate will be responsible for designing, developing, and maintaining advanced web scraping tools and scripts. The candidate will collaborate with cross-functional teams to gather and analyze data from various online sources, and will be responsible for optimizing scraping scripts for performance and reliability. The candidate will also provide guidance and mentorship to junior developers and stay up-to-date with the latest web scraping techniques and technologies.